Best Schools for Liberal Arts General Studies in Texas
If you are not interested in a particular degree level and want to know which schools are the overall best at delivering an education for the liberal arts general studies degrees they offer, see the list below.
Top Schools in Liberal Arts General Studies
The University Of Texas At Austin tops our 2026 ranking of the best liberal arts general studies schools. Located in the city of Austin, The University Of Texas At Austin is a very large public university. Roughly 89% of students complete a degree within six years here. The University Of Texas At Austin awarded about 389 liberal arts general studies degrees in the most recent data year. Soon after graduation, liberal arts general studies degree recipients from The University Of Texas At Austin generally make around $69,994. The University Of Texas At Austin graduates carry a median of $19,052 in student loans.

Southern Methodist University is one of the finest schools in the country for a degree in liberal arts general studies, ranking #2. Set in the suburb of Dallas, Southern Methodist University is a large private not-for-profit institution. The six-year graduation rate is 84%. There were roughly 80 liberal arts general studies students who graduated with this degree at Southern Methodist University in the most recent data year. Students who receive their liberal arts general studies degree from Southern Methodist University earn around $57,967 in the first couple years of their career. Students borrow a median of $20,712 to complete this degree.

A rank of #3 makes University Of North Texas one of the top schools for liberal arts general studies. University Of North Texas is a very large public school located in the city of Denton. University Of North Texas graduates 61% of students within six years. University Of North Texas awarded about 365 liberal arts general studies degrees in the most recent data year. Liberal Arts General Studies graduates of University Of North Texas earn a median of $36,588 early in their careers. University Of North Texas graduates carry a median of $22,254 in student loans.
